What does SBIN0017786 mean?
SBIN0017786
SBIN — Bank code. Identifies State Bank of India. All branches of State Bank of India share this prefix.
0 — Reserved character. Always zero in every IFSC code in India.
017786 — Branch code. Uniquely identifies the ADUGODI branch within State Bank of India.
